| When newbies ask something, they are often asked to RTFM...
|
| But where do I find the Information ? Very often, neiter #man foo nor
| the contents of the /usr/doc/foo are very helpful. Where is aditional
| documentation usually installed ? Or do you know a good
| "getting-documentation-howto" ? (maybe even something in german.. would
| be nice)
Sometimes a manpage is good. Sometimes /usr/share/doc/<foo>.
Sometimes install foo-doc package to get the documentation. google
can help a lot. linuxdoc.org has lots of howtos.
If you can't find the F{ine} Manual for a given piece of software or
task then just ask. It usually helps to mention where you have
already looked too.
